The electrospectrum refers to the range of electromagnetic frequencies that surround us, including radio waves, microwaves, infrared, visible light, ultraviolet, X-rays, and gamma rays. While we're familiar with visible light, the other frequencies remain invisible to the human eye, comprising the electrospectrum's uncharted territory. This invisible landscape is teeming with energy and offers a wealth of possibilities for exploration and innovation.

At its core, the electrospectrum is a result of the interactions between charged particles and electromagnetic fields. When charged particles, such as electrons, accelerate or decelerate, they emit electromagnetic radiation across various frequencies. This radiation can be harnessed, manipulated, and utilized in numerous ways, giving rise to a wide range of technologies and applications.
